For a redundant (array) system, he (or she) who considers that the total system reliability might be worse than a non-redundant system because of additional circuits' faults might naturally say, "Is the redundancy really use full?". The main purpose of this paper is to answer the question for redundant array systems using E-1? track switch [1] and a reconfiguration method [2]. The answer is "the redundancy using these methods is useful!". Furthermore, the condition that the assumption that additional circuits such as tracks, switches, etc. Are fault-free becomes valid is given.
